Question What other parts needed to replace front brake pads?

My service tech told me that I need to replace my front brake pads on my RX 330 as I only had 2mm left.

He quoted me $325 to replace the brake pads (parts/labor)

I thought that I could save some money at least on parts by ordering from Sewell, but I don't know what else I need besides the pads as Sewell's site also mentions these two things:

1. Front brake shim kit (part #04945-48080) for $31.75 -- site advises: "Lexus brake shims offer are the combatant to loud noises caused from brakes. The inclusion of a brake shim between the brake pad and back plate (or piston) greatly reduces the likelihood of resonance instability or commonly referred to as “brake squeal”. This type of squeal should not negatively affect brake stopping performance, but at times can be an annoyance to the vehicle passengers, passerby, pedestrians and others especially as today’s modern luxury vehicles are designed for comfort and quiet.

Recommended replacement – at time of brake pad change"

2. Lexus Front Brake Fit Kit (part #04947-48050) for $11.34 -- site advises: "The Lexus fitting kit is the brake hardware used to provide proper fitment with individual brake pads to the caliper and bracket. Brake fit kits are usually replaced at the time of brake pad replacement but are considered to be optional based on wear and inspection. The fit kit is a key component to the braking system."

So, besides the brake pads, do I need #1 and/or #2? I'd ask my service tech but it's Sunday today and I wanted to put the order in now so that I get the parts before I bring my car in on Friday.

Just get the pads and the Brake grease (you apply this between the shim and the pad) everything else should be re-usable. Replace both front and rear pads. I did a write up here, use the search.
